Epidemiological data confirmed a strong correlation between regular consumption of cruciferous vegetables and lower cancer risk. Glucosinolates were evaluated in 19 traditional Chinese medicinal plants involved in seven different families: Brassicaceae, Capparaceae, Euphorbiaceae, Phytolaccaceae, Tropaeolaceae, Caricaceae and Rubiaceae.
